Basic Geometry and Angles

Identifying properties of angles on a straight line and around a point is crucial for geometry problems. Students should learn to calculate unknown angles using parallel line theorems and triangle properties. Visualizing shapes and applying these rules consistently builds a strong foundation for higher-level geometry.

Number Systems and Integers

Mastering the rules of operations with positive and negative integers is fundamental for early secondary mathematics. Students must understand how to apply the order of operations when calculating complex expressions involving brackets. Regular practice with these concepts ensures accuracy in more advanced algebraic manipulations later on.

Linear Equations and Inequalities

Solving linear equations involves isolating the variable on one side of the equation through balanced operations. Students need to practice checking their solutions by substituting them back into the original equation to verify correctness. Understanding inequalities helps in determining ranges of values rather than single specific answers.

Algebraic Expressions and Formulae

Simplifying algebraic expressions requires a solid grasp of collecting like terms and expanding brackets effectively. Learners should focus on substituting given values into formulae to solve for unknown variables accurately. This skill forms the backbone of solving real-world problems using mathematical models.
